Used to create a source citation for Antiquarian notes 2nd edition.

Fraser-Mackintosh, Charles; Macdonald, Kenneth (1913). Antiquarian notes: A series of papers regarding families and places in the Highlands (2nd ed.). Stirling: E. Mackay. OCLC 858597339.

Usage

Within the body of the article:
{{sfn|Fraser-Mackintosh|Macdonald|1913|p=[https://archive.org/details/antiquariannotesfras/page/xx/mode/1up xx]}}

Then add to the 'Sources' section of a page:
* {{Antiquarian notes full}}


Alternatively, enter the the full citation, including the page number from the url, in the body of the article. The pervious method is preferred.

<ref>{{Antiquarian notes full|page=page|pages=pages|url=url page}}</ref>
